Description
Been using CoreIRC for a couple months now. It’s basically an app that lets you connect to different IRC chat networks. Pretty solid if you’re into that kind of thing.
Here’s what you can do – you can join multiple IRC servers, chat with people, and even receive files over DCC. It’s got a really robust notification system too, so you can customize what you wanna get pinged about. And there’s cool extras like inline URL previews so you don’t have to open every link.
Look, if you’re an IRC power user, you’ll probably love this app. It’s not perfect – the UI can be a bit confusing at first and the ads can get annoying. But overall, it does the job well and is worth checking out if you’re looking for a feature-packed IRC client.

Pros & Cons
Pros
- Tons of features like multiple connections, file transfers, and customizable notifications
- Supports modern IRC authentication like SASL
- Inline URL previews are a handy little extra
- Free to download and use, no paywalls
Cons
- Interface can be overwhelming at first for casual users
- Upgrades and advanced features require in-app purchases
- Ads are present and can get annoying
